Overview

Tiaro is a quiet rural town on the Mary River, positioned 27 km south of Maryborough along the Bruce Highway and 227 km north of Brisbane. At the 2021 Census it recorded 778 residents. The community is anchored by timber and farming, while easy access to Queensland’s main coastal highway and the North Coast railway line – served by Tiaro station – adds commercial vitality and convenient travel to nearby centres.

Local life is supported by a range of amenities: Fraser Coast Regional Council operates a public library with Wi‑Fi on Forgan Terrace, the Tiaro Pump Track opened in 2022, and the Queensland Country Women’s Association meets on Mayne Street. Education is provided by Tiaro State School (Prep‑6), with secondary students commuting to Maryborough State High or Aldridge State High. Housing includes farm‑style properties and homes close to the highway, reflecting the town’s blend of agricultural heritage and transport‑linked convenience.
